Forum: Datenbanken
by bwolf,
26. Okt 2011
Hi Joachim,
konntest du das Problem nachvollziehen?
Danke für die Info!
Forum: Datenbanken
by bwolf,
20. Okt 2011
Hi,
der Tabellentyp ist ADT.
Forum: Datenbanken
by bwolf,
20. Okt 2011
Hi Joachim,
danke für deine Antwort!
Inwiefern meinst du das ich die Felder falsch befüllt habe?
Ich habe die Felder ja garnicht befüllt, sonder den ADS den Default-Wert eintragen lassen.
Ich poste hier mal das Create-Script der Test-Tabelle und den Delphi-Code mit dem ich getestet habe.
CREATE TABLE test (
Forum: Datenbanken
by bwolf,
19. Okt 2011
Jo werde ich machem, danke für die Hilfe!
Forum: Datenbanken
by bwolf,
19. Okt 2011
Hi und danke für eure Antworten.
Hm also irgendwas passt da nicht so ganz.
Ich habe gerade nochmal ein Test gemacht und eune neue Tabelle angelegt. Bei der hat mir dann "isNull" das korrekte Ergebis geliefert.
Einziger Unterschied war, das das Feld in der Test-Tabelle vom Typ "character" statt "nvarchar" ist.
Also nochmal eine Tabelle erstellt mit Feld 1 als Char NOT NULL und Default ''...
Forum: Datenbanken
by bwolf,
19. Okt 2011
Hallo,
ich habe eine Tabelle in der ein Char-Feld mit NOT NULL und Default-Wert '' definiert ist.
Nun habe ich folgendes Problem:
Wenn ich in einer Delphi-Anwendung dies Tabelle öffne und das Feld auf Null prüfe (adsTable1.FieldByName('Feld').IsNull), bekomme ich ein "True" zurück.
Wenn ich aber im DataArchitect die Abfrag "Select * FROM Table WHERE Feld IS NULL" ausführe, bekomme ich 0...